Operation earns 15th Excellent Fleet Award

North Kansas City Schools' transportation department earns the award from the Missouri Highway Patrol for the 15th consecutive year after receiving a fleet inspection rating of 99.4 percent. The transportation director says that of the more than 100 items inspected on each of the district's buses, only one "slightly loose item" prevented the district from earning a perfect score of 100.

'America's Best' competition to be held in San Antonio

The NAPT's 8th Annual America's Best competition will be hosted by the Texas Association of School Bus Technicians Sept. 27 to 30. The competition will be integrated with a variety of workshops for both technicians and inspectors related to components and systems on school buses.

Nation’s highway traffic surges

A new federal report shows that Americans drove 3 trillion miles in 2010, the most vehicle miles traveled since 2007 and the third-highest ever recorded.

FlexMod Voltage Sensing Relay and Timer

When a vehicle such as a school bus is left idling with onboard loads, a battery deficit can arise. The FlexMod Voltage Sensing Relay and Timer conserves the starting power of a vehicle battery by shutting off auxiliary loads when starting voltage drops to a low level or a pre-set timer times out.

Eaton system available for IC Bus hybrid

Eaton Corp. worked with IC Bus to specially design its hybrid system for school bus deployment. The hybrid bus combines the MaxxForce DT engine with an electric motor that has a peak power output of 44 kilowatt.

GM unveils propane option for cutaways

For the 2012 Chevrolet Express and GMC Savana cutaway 3500 and 4500 vans, GM will offer a “one-stop-shop” approach that delivers a vehicle with a complete LPG fuel system. The cutaways can be converted to various school bus, commercial, shuttle bus and RV requirements.

Zonar Systems to offer engine diagnostic system

The company partners with Mitchell 1 to develop Zonar Rx, in which the latter’s Repair-Connect web services will be integrated into Zonar’s Ground Traffic Control web-based data management software. Zonar Rx will communicate trouble codes from an engine control module and provide essential service information to diagnose and repair the problem.
